Mississippi Commodities Law News - Mississippi Commodities Market Experiences Record Highs on 9th August 2025

In an unprecedented turn of events, the commodities market in Mississippi saw record highs on August 9th, 2025. The state, known for its agricultural prowess, witnessed a surge in commodity prices across various sectors, much to the delight of farmers and traders alike.One of the standout performers of the day was the soybean market, which saw a 15% increase in prices, reaching levels not seen in years. This spike in demand was attributed to increased exports to international markets, particularly in Asia, where the demand for soybean products has been on the rise. Farmers in Mississippi are poised to benefit greatly from this unexpected turn of events, with projections indicating a strong season ahead.In addition to soybeans, other key commodities also saw significant gains. The corn market experienced a 10% increase in prices, driven by a combination of factors including favorable weather conditions and optimistic economic outlooks. Cotton, another staple of Mississippi's agriculture, also saw a modest rise in prices, signaling a positive trend for the textile industry in the state.The livestock sector also experienced a boost, with cattle prices soaring by 20%. This surge was largely attributed to increased demand for beef products both domestically and internationally. Livestock farmers in Mississippi are optimistic about the potential for higher profits in the coming months as a result of this price hike.Overall, the commodities market in Mississippi is in a bullish phase, with prices across various sectors showing strong upward trends. This positive momentum has been welcomed by the local agricultural community, providing a much-needed boost after a challenging period of fluctuating prices and uncertain market conditions.As the state continues to cement its reputation as a key player in the commodities market, industry experts are confident that Mississippi will continue to see growth and prosperity in the years to come. With favorable conditions and increasing global demand for agricultural products, the future looks bright for the commodities sector in the Magnolia State.
